Lou Maiuri to Head State Street Global Exchange
July 29 2015 - 8:30AM
Business Wire
State Street Corporation (NYSE: STT) announced today that it has
named Lou Maiuri to head its Global Exchange business. Maiuri, an
executive vice president and industry veteran with more than 25
years of experience in technology and financial services, will
report directly to Mike Rogers, president and chief operating
officer of State Street.
“Having led our securities finance and investment management
servicing businesses, Lou has a keen understanding of the needs of
our buy-side clients,” said Rogers.
Prior to joining State Street in October 2013, Maiuri held
various roles at BNY Mellon including deputy chief executive
officer of asset servicing, head of the global financial
institutions group within the asset servicing business and also as
a member of the Operating Committee. Earlier in his career, Maiuri
held the roles of chief operating officer and chief executive
officer of Eagle Investment Systems LLC and worked at Fidelity
Investments in both the fixed income and equity investments
divisions. Nearly two decades ago he served as a vice president in
technology at State Street.
“As our entire industry continues to adapt to disruptive
elements, it is increasingly important to use data and analytics
for insights and focus on execution,” said Maiuri. “I’m committed
to not only capturing new ideas that will help us innovate rapidly,
but also to strengthening the information and technology advantage
we already have in place to deliver additional front office
solutions for the buy-side.”
Dick Taggart, executive vice president and global head of State
Street’s Investment Manager Services (IMS) group, will continue
reporting to Lou. Taggart is responsible for strategy, business
management, and client services for investment manager clients
using State Street’s middle-office services.
“By aligning our middle office business and its technology
platforms with Global Exchange, we expect to create additional
opportunities to better service our clients and manage their data,
providing them with increasingly valuable information and
investment insights they’re looking for,” continued Maiuri.
Paul Fleming, senior vice president, will assume Maiuri’s former
responsibilities leading the securities finance group, where he
will be responsible for the global strategic direction and
operations of both the agency and principal lending programs. He
will report to Karen Keenan, executive vice president.
About State Street
State Street Corporation (NYSE: STT) is one of the world's
leading provider of financial services to institutional investors
including investment servicing, investment management and
investment research and trading. With $28.7 trillion in assets
under custody and administration and $2.4 trillion* in assets under
management as of June 30, 2015, State Street operates in more than
100 geographic markets worldwide, including the US, Canada, Europe,
the Middle East and Asia. For more information, visit State
Street’s web site at www.statestreet.com.
